print(args.foo) print(args.num) 1. 2. 3. 4. 5. 6. 7. append:存储一个列表,并且将每个参数值追加到列表中。在允许多次使用选项时很有用,仅适用于可选参数。 parser = argparse.ArgumentParser() parser.add_argument('--foo',action='append') args = parser.parse_args() print(args.foo) 1. ...
首先args,kwargs并不是必须这样设定的,只是一个约定俗成的名字,args(位置参数),kwargs(关键字参数)。 都用于函数的定义,用于将不定数量的参数传递给函数。 *args:用来发送非键值对可变数量参数,list,trump **kwargs:用来发送键值对可变数量参数,dict 1. 2. 3. 4. 2、谈一谈python的装饰器(decorator) 本质...
Flask是一个轻量级的Python Web框架,用于快速构建Web应用程序。request.args.get是Flask中用于获取URL中的查询参数的方法。然而,有时候使用request.args.get无法获取到所有的参数。 这可能是因为参数没有正确传递,或者参数名称拼写错误。为了解决这个问题,可以采取以下步骤: 确保参数正确传递:在URL中,查询参数应该...
a='abc'def__getattribute__(self, *args, **kwargs):print("__getattribute__() is called")#print(1, object.__getattribute__(self, *args, **kwargs))returnobject.__getattribute__(self, *args, **kwargs)def__getattr__(self, name):print("__getattr__() is called")returnname +"from...
if klass is None: klass = type(obj) def newfunc(*args): return self.f(klass, *args) return newfunc 本文翻译原文地址:https://docs.python.org/2/howto/descriptor.html#id9 参考地址:https://www.cnblogs.com/flashboxer/p/9771797.html...
200{"args":{},"headers":{"Accept":"*/*","Accept-Encoding":"gzip, deflate","Host":"httpbin.org","User-Agent":"Python/3.8 aiohttp/3.8.1","X-Amzn-Trace-Id":"Root=1-625ed4ea-5f44f6163dc3521845687df1"},"origin":"183.193.27.228","url":"http://httpbin.org/get"} ...
args = {'q': '电影'} url = "https://www.douban.com/search?{}".format(urlencode(args)) 省略... 从这些可以看出get方法获取到的内容是稳定的(即每个人打开某个网页获得的信息相同),但使用post需要输入特定信息,那么得到的网页内容就会有特异性,这一块下面我们会接着讲到。
import asyncio import threading from functools import partial def _worker(worker, *args, **kwargs): # 循环存在于循环策略的上下文中。DefaultLoopPolicy 对每个线程的循环进行限定, # 不允许通过 asyncio.get_event_loop 在主线程之外创建循环 # 因此,我们必须通过 asyncio.set_event_loop(asyncio.new_event...
inspect.getcallargs(func, /, *args, **kwds) 将args和kwds绑定到 Python 函数或方法func的参数名称,就像使用它们调用它一样。对于绑定方法,还将第一个参数(通常命名为self)绑定到关联的实例。返回一个 dict,将参数名称(包括*和**参数的名称,如果有的话)映射到args和kwds的值。如果调用func不正确,即每当fun...
1.读取主页链接:支持同时爬去多个小姐姐的主页视频列表,在share-url.txt中输入每个URL通过逗号/空格/tab/表格鍵/回车符 分割,支持多行,也可以使用命令进行指定链接python amemv-video-ripper.py url1,url2...,解析文本数据/命令行数据; content, opts, args = None, None, [] try: if len(sys.argv) >=...